mysql

Oracle和MySQL有哪些区别?从基本特性、技术选型、字段类型、事务、语句等角度详细对比Oracle和MySQL

Oracle和MySQL是两种广泛使用的关系型数据库管理系统(RDBMS),但它们在设计目标、特性、使用场景等方面存在显著的区别。下面将从基本特性、技术选型、字段类型、事务、语句等角度对二者进行详细的比较。基本特性架构与实现:Oracle:Oracle数据库是一个商业数据库,具有复杂的架构,

MySQL的基本操作(超详细)

MySQL是一种流行的关系型数据库管理系统,广泛用于各种应用程序的后端数据存储。本文将介绍MySQL的基本操作,包括数据库的创建、表的操作、增删改查(CRUD)等,并结合代码示例以便于理解。1. 安装MySQL在使用MySQL之前,需要先安装MySQL数据库。可以在官方网站(MySQL官网)上下

MySQL中的CASE WHEN语句:用法、示例与解析

在MySQL中,CASE WHEN语句是一个非常强大的条件表达式,允许用户根据特定条件来产生不同的输出。它在复杂查询和数据报告中尤其有用,可以帮助我们根据不同的条件来改变结果。通过使用CASE语句,我们可以在查询的SELECT语句中为某一字段定义条件逻辑,或在UPDATE、ORDER BY等语句中使

MySQL之复合查询与内外连接

在数据库管理中,MySQL是一种广泛使用的关系型数据库系统,它为用户提供了丰富的数据查询功能。在数据查询过程中,复合查询和连接查询是两个非常重要的概念。本篇文章将针对这两个主题进行详细的探讨,并结合代码示例,帮助读者更好地理解。一、复合查询复合查询是指通过组合多个查询来达到复杂的数据检索目的,通

【MySQL】MySQL索引与事务的透析——(超详解)

MySQL索引与事务的透析在数据库管理系统中,索引与事务是两个核心概念,尤其在MySQL中,对性能和数据完整性具有重要影响。本文将详细探讨这两个概念,并结合代码示例进行说明。一、索引索引是一个数据结构,用于快速查找数据库表中的记录。它类似于书籍的目录,通过索引可以很快定位到所需信息的存放位置,

【MySQL进阶之路】MySQL基础——从零认识MySQL

MySQL基础——从零认识MySQLMySQL是一个广泛使用的关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)来管理数据,并提供高效的数据存储和检索功能。在当今数据驱动的时代,掌握MySQL及其基本概念对于开发者和数据分析师来说极为重要。一、什么是MySQL?MySQL是一种

SQL常用语句大全

SQL(结构化查询语言)是一种用于管理关系型数据库的数据查询和操作语言。它是数据库管理的标准语言,能够执行各种数据库操作,如数据查询、更新、插入和删除等。本文将介绍一些常用的SQL语句及其示例。1. 创建数据库和数据表在使用SQL之前,我们通常需要首先创建数据库及其表。-- 创建数据库CRE